虚拟主机与云服务的区别解释
虚拟主机与云服务都是互联网上的服务模式,但它们之间存在本质的区别,虚拟主机是将物理服务器划分成多个虚拟机,每个虚拟机可以独立运行操作系统和应用程序,用户需要自己购买硬件设备并安装操作系统等软件,而云服务则是通过云计算平台提供的各种计算、存储和服务,用户只需要支付相应的费用即可使用这些资源,虚拟主机是一种传统的网络服务方式,而云服务则是一种更灵活、更高效的网络服务方式。
In the era of the Internet, with the rapid development of cloud computing technology, virtual hosts and cloud services have become important choices for enterprises in website construction and business expansion. Although both provide certain levels of service, they differ significantly in terms of function, cost, flexibility, etc.
This article will delve into the differences between virtual hosts and cloud services to help readers better understand and choose solutions that suit their needs.
Definition and Basic Concepts
- Virtual Hosts: A type of hosting service based on traditional server architecture, where software technologies allow users to create an independent IP address and domain space. This enables users to install and run various applications and services locally or share resources.
- Cloud Services: Refers to a range of services provided over the internet that include infrastructure as a service (IaaS), platform as a service (PaaS), and software as a service (SaaS). Cloud services typically offer these services at an hourly rate, offering high availability, elasticity, scalability, and data security advantages.
Function Comparison
-
Different Infrastructure:
- Virtual hosts primarily cater to small businesses and individual developers with simple websites. They offer stable and manageable storage space and domain name resolution services.
- Cloud services cover a wide range of aspects such as basic computing, big data processing, artificial intelligence, and more. These can meet the complex requirements of large enterprise-level applications, data analysis, and machine learning.
-
Different Resource Allocation:
- Virtual hosts usually provide fixed amounts of physical hardware resources, such as CPU, memory, and bandwidth. Users can adjust configurations according to their own needs.
- Cloud services offer dynamic resource allocation, allowing greater flexibility and elasticity. By adjusting resources according to actual needs, companies can avoid waste from overinvestment.
-
Different Application Scope:
- Virtual hosts are suitable for smaller-scale static web pages and some simple online services.
- Cloud services apply to large enterprises, covering applications requiring big data processing, analytics, AI, and other complex scenarios.
Economic Benefits Analysis
-
Initial Investment:
- Virtual hosts require lower initial investment due to relatively low costs associated with purchasing servers and related equipment, and maintenance is also less expensive.
- Cloud services often start at higher prices, but over time, this cost savings outweighs the upfront expenses. By using pay-as-you-go pricing models, companies can flexibly adjust resource consumption without wasting funds on unnecessary investments.
-
Maintenance Costs:
- Virtual hosts' maintenance workloads are larger because they rely on closed internal structures. Operations like operating systems, network configuration, database management, etc., involve multiple tasks.
- Cloud services reduce maintenance workload through centralized management and automated tools, which lowers overall operational costs.
-
Social Support & Services:
- Support provided by virtual host providers directly tends to be more specialized when it comes to complex system integration issues.
- Cloud services offer a comprehensive support structure, including professional customer service teams and abundant documentation and community resources, making self-resolution easier for users.
Safety and Reliability
-
Safety:
- The safety protection capabilities of virtual hosts depend on the firewall, intrusion detection, and antivirus measures provided by the provider.
- Cloud services employ advanced encryption techniques and multi-layered security mechanisms, such as SSL certificates, DDoS defense, etc., ensuring data transmission safety during the process.
-
Reliability:
- For virtual hosts, reliability relies on redundant design and backup strategies. In case of main-server failures, automatic switching to backup servers ensures continuous operation.
- Cloud services use distributed architectures and load balancing technology to improve system stability and availability, even if some nodes fail, the entire system remains operational.
Virtual hosts and cloud services each have their strengths. Enterprises should consider their specific needs and budget when choosing one. If they need high-quality foundational resources and control over maintenance operations, virtual hosts may be a better choice; however, for those facing growing data demands, complex IT architectures, and high reliability requirements, cloud services represent a more prudent option. As the field of cloud computing continues to develop and mature, the boundaries between these two types of services will blur further, providing more possibilities and opportunities for growth for enterprises.
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。